Non Molestation Orders On Rapists who are not in a relationship with the Victim

Petition Details

I believe all victims of Rape and Sexual assault should be granted a Non Molestation order on the person who perpetrated them. Whether they are in a relationship, Not in a relationship, Dating , Related, A stranger or a Stalker. To be granted the order regardless of evidence to go to CPS or not.

Additional Information

Only 1 in 65 rape cases lead to court. Victims have been through enough trauma to then be let down by the justice system and then not be allowed to feel safe alone when a Non Molestation order could offer a tiny bit of reassurance for them to carry on with the life ahead of them after such trauma.

This petition was rejected

The Government e-Petitions Team gave the following reason:

Decisions on protections for victims of crimes are a matter for the courts, rather than the UK Government or Parliament. The automatic granting of orders without due legal process could be a breach of the Human Rights Act.

We could accept a petition that called for the current system of non-molestation orders to be extended to cover a wider group of people, but it would still need to be a decision for the courts whether they were imposed in specific cases.
